HTTP 402 is the web-native standard for payments. Our mission is to design a frictionless machine-to-machine protocol that allows agents to pay for APIs, compute resources, and data using simple HTTP requests and native blockchain transactions scaling to billions of sub-cent microtransactions.
This unlocks a previously unattainable economic layer for AI-native commerce, while simultaneously delivering a best-in-class user experience for humans.
// This is an example of how our package can be integrated with NextJS middleware
// You can check out the sections below to find more implementation options
// Or reach out to us at hello@bitgpt.xyz
export const middleware = h402NextMiddleware({
routes: {
"/api/paywalled_route": {
paymentRequirements: [
{
namespace: "evm",
tokenAddress: "0x55d398326f99059ff775485246999027b3197955", // USDT on BSC
tokenDecimals: 18,
tokenSymbol: "USDT",
amountRequired: 0.01, // 0.01 USDT
amountRequiredFormat: "humanReadable",
payToAddress: "0xd78d20FB910794df939eB2A758B367d7224733bc",
networkId: "56", // BSC Chain ID
},
],
},
},
paywallRoute: "/paywall",
});
export const config = {
matcher: ["/api/paywalled_route"],
};
This protocol builds on top of the scheme from x402, to ensure the continuation and adoption of a true open standard. You can check our FAQs to learn more.
Currently, h402 supports:
Networks:
- All EVM-compatible chains (Ethereum, Binance Smart Chain, Base, etc.)
- Solana (mainnet)
Payment Types:
- Signed payloads (permit-based tokens like USDC)
- Broadcasted transactions (for tokens like USDT and native currencies like BNB/ETH)
- Solana transactions with memo (for SOL and SPL tokens)
Payment schemes:
exact
: Fixed amount payments with predefined values
We're actively expanding support for additional networks, tokens, and payment schemes. See our roadmap for upcoming implementations including Bitcoin, and new payment models like upto
, streamed
, and subscription
.

In the example/
folder we've provided a simple demo of a Next webapp integrating both the facilitator (server) and the client to restrict access to a specific page under a 402 payment required response.
It works utilizing this package and its functionalities and provides a quick example of how such an integration can be made, including the UI for the wallet connection & send.

If you encounter "Module not found" errors when running the example:
- Make sure all packages are built:
pnpm build
- Check that the package exports are correctly defined in the package.json
- Verify that the imports in your code match the export paths
